Kano State Govt . Finalizing Plan On Independent Power Project Take Off – Gov. Ganduje

Kano state government is fine-tuning arrangement to evacuate power from Tiga and Challawa Independent Power Projects for distribution to the public.

Consequently, the government would procure distributor transformers for rural electrification and augmentation/distribution network, the state governor, Dr. Abdullahi Umar Ganduje has announced.

The governor, disclosed this during a meeting with the President of Skipper Group, Mr. Jitender Kumar Sachdeva in his office in Gurgaon, India.

A subsidiary of the Skipper Group, SkipperSeil Nigeria Ltd., is currently executing the multi billion Naira Tiga and Challawa dams Independent Power Projects, in Kano.

He stated that “all future transformer requirements shall be done from Skipper after seeking necessary clarifications from Kano Electricity Distribution Company”.

Governor Ganduje also expressed interest in setting up of a 100MW Green Economic Zone, an eco-friendly initiative, based upon hybrid model of sourcing power as well as a proposal for a 150 KW community solar system, by the company, in Kano.

The governor also discussed with the company President, modalities for signing Memoranda of Understanding, for supply of tractors for agricultural production as well as upgrade of existing eye units in general hospitals in Kano, between the state government and Skipper Eye-Q Nigeria.

Meanwhile, as part of its Corporate Social Responsibility, the consortium, through one of its directors, Ms. Poonam Sachdeva, agreed during the meeting, to donate 200 mechanical sugarcane extracting units to the state within the next six months, to facilitate economically viable processing.

Governor Ganduje is in India on the invitation of the management of SkipperSeil Limited, for the formal commissioning of its 500MVA/765KV EHV Power Transformer Plant.

SkipperSeil, with its global corporate headquarters in Dubai, is a well-diversified group with business interests in manufacturing of sub-station equipment, EPC projects of Sub-stations, Transmission lines, Rural Electrification, Balance of Plant of Power Generating Stations and turn-key projects of Hydro, Thermal and Solar Power Generation.
